How GEO differs from traditional SEO
Traditional SEO is built around improving a website's position in conventional search engine results pages, optimizing for keyword rankings and click-through rates. GEO, by contrast, is focused on becoming a trusted, frequently cited source within AI-generated responses — a fundamentally different type of visibility.
Where SEO success shows up as a ranked blue link, GEO success shows up as a brand being named, recommended, or quoted inside an AI answer. Both disciplines matter, but they require different strategies, content approaches, and measurement frameworks.

Core GEO tactics
Effective GEO strategy involves several interconnected activities. Content gap analysis helps identify questions that AI platforms cannot currently answer about a brand or category, creating opportunities to create authoritative content that fills those gaps. Citation source analysis reveals which third-party websites AI models are referencing, informing link-building and PR efforts.
Ongoing monitoring of brand mentions, sentiment, and share of voice across AI platforms is also essential, enabling teams to detect AI misinformation quickly and respond proactively. Measuring GEO performance
GEO success is measured differently from SEO. Key metrics include citation rate, brand mention frequency, share of voice relative to competitors, recommendation rate in AI responses, and AI-driven organic traffic.
